Textured Ceiling Scraping in Mesa, AZ
Textured ceiling scraping services involve removing existing textured finishes from ceilings to create a smooth surface or prepare for a new finish. This process is commonly requested during home renovation projects, especially when homeowners want to update outdated popcorn or acoustic textures, or when preparing ceilings for painting or new textures. Property owners should understand that the work typically involves carefully scraping away the existing texture without damaging the underlying drywall, and that the process can vary depending on the type of texture applied and the condition of the ceiling surface.
Before requesting textured ceiling scraping, property owners often want to know about the scope of the project, including whether the existing texture can be safely removed and if any repairs to the drywall are necessary afterward. It’s also helpful to consider the potential for dust or debris during the process and to plan for any additional finishing work, such as sanding or priming, to achieve a smooth, even ceiling surface. Clarifying these details can ensure that the project meets expectations and results in a clean, updated ceiling appearance.

Textured Ceiling Scraping Questions
What is textured ceiling scraping? It is a process that removes old textured coatings from ceilings to create a smooth surface or prepare for new finishes.
When should textured ceiling scraping be considered? It is often requested when updating a ceiling's appearance or addressing damaged textures.
Is textured ceiling scraping suitable for all ceiling types? It works best on drywall and plaster ceilings; other materials may require different methods.
What are common reasons for removing textured ceilings? Common reasons include updating interior styles, repairing water damage, or eliminating outdated textures.
